[More proof that these "spammers" aren't selling anything, they're just garden-variety petit criminals trying to disrupt the internet...] Anyhow, has anyone else seen this recent spate of spam which is basically designed to crash POP and Netscape and other programs in the past few days? It's not you, they've found "from" addresses which cause problems, the usual first symptom is a bunch of people complaining about "stuck" POP locks or problems with Netscape, elm and other mail readers.
The stuff that fries me is the stuff that uses HTML inlines to crash the mail readers of people who are dumb enough to use mail readers that _interpret_ HTML in mail bodies automatically... which We All Know Mail Readers Shouldn't Do.
